This video follows Jack Aynsley Travel's journey aboard a Chinese train to Dandong, a city on the North Korea border. The journey itself is an adventure, with Jack and his companion standing in a crowded, low-class train car, interacting with fellow passengers and sharing stories. They highlight the unique experience of traveling on a train that is a far cry from the high-speed trains often associated with China. The video offers a glimpse into the daily lives of ordinary Chinese citizens, capturing candid moments and conversations. The trip is punctuated by humorous anecdotes, such as the search for a comfortable spot on the train and the resourceful use of a hot water tap to prepare noodles. Upon arrival in Dandong, Jack shares his first impressions of the city, noting its modern development and proximity to the North Korean border. The video also includes a surprising encounter with a tour guide offering unofficial trips to North Korea, adding an element of intrigue and unexpected adventure to Jack's journey.
